About The Position

As a Fuel Contract Manager, you will help meet customer technical and delivery requirements while maximizing contract value. This hybrid position, based in Columbia, SC, requires engineering and commercial expertise, frequent customer engagement, coordination across teams. This is a hybrid role, and you will report to the Fuel Portfolio Manager.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in engineering or a technical field.
  • 3–5 years of experience in engineering, product line, marketing, or project organizations.
  • Communicate deliverable status, issues, and technical positions to customers
  • 6–10 years of relevant experience, ideally within the nuclear industry.
  • Knowledge of fuel manufacturing, reload engineering, Nuclear Fuel products/services, commercial operations, and financial planning
  • Proficiency with SAP, Microsoft Project, Word, and EDMS/Webtop
  • Prior customer-facing experience

Responsibilities

  • Ensure customer technical and delivery requirements are met while maximizing contract value.
  • Be the primary engineering and commercial contact for all contract-related communications.
  • Lead major Nuclear Fuel delivery activities, including order execution and issue resolution.
  • Maintain accurate billing plans and support financial targets, including revenue recognition and EBITDA.
  • Update financial, business, and demand planning systems.
  • Use customer scorecards and provide periodic updates to management.
  • Track contract work scope and maintain knowledge of Nuclear Fuel contracts, products, and services.
  • Prepare Job Order Documents for each fuel reload.
  • Communicate customer needs to company partners and support proposal development, contract negotiations, and cross–business unit coordination.
  • Facilitate assignment of engineering resources for technical challenges.
  • Use SAP, ENOVIA, EDMS, and related tools to achieve department goals.
